ITL Industries, a microcap engineering firm, has recently experienced a revision in its score from MarketsMOJO, reflecting a notable adjustment in its evaluation. This change comes as the company continues to demonstrate a stable financial position, highlighted by a low Debt to Equity ratio of 0.31 times. The stock has been positioned within a Mildly Bullish range, supported by an improved technical trend that has been evident since December 9, 2024. Notably, the Bollinger Band indicator has also shown bullish signals during this period.From a valuation perspective, ITL Industries boasts an attractive Return on Capital Employed (ROCE) of 10.6 and a favorable Enterprise Value to Capital Employed ratio of 1.7. Currently, the stock is trading at a discount relative to its historical valuations, which may present an opportunity for investors. Over the past year, ITL Industries has delivered a commendable return of 46.54%, accompanied by a 25% increase in profits, resulting in a PEG ratio of 0.6 that suggests potential undervaluation.
The shareholder composition of ITL Industries is predominantly non-institutional, and the company has consistently outperformed the BSE 500 index over the past three years. However, it is worth noting that the firm has faced challenges in long-term growth, with a net sales growth rate of 12.04% and an operating profit growth rate of 8.16% over the last five years.
In its latest quarterly report, ITL Industries revealed flat results, with its Debtors Turnover Ratio (HY) reaching a low of 5.57 times. Despite these challenges, the company's solid financial foundation and appealing valuation metrics have led to its classification as a 'Hold' for investors.
